This evening, you’ll have time to explore Old Québec, a UNESCO World Heritage Site known for its historic charm, iconic architecture, and walkable streets. The city lies on the Saint Lawrence River and is divided by steep bluffs into Upper Town, which includes the old quarter, and Lower Town. Perched atop Cap-Diamant, the old quarter is the only walled city in North America.

The city of Saguenay, established in 2002, is made up of three boroughs: La Baie, Chicoutimi, and Jonquière. Located north of Québec City, this French-speaking region is considered a small oasis nestled within the vast, uninhabited Canadian wilderness. Located on Cape Breton Island, Sydney is an ideal location for scenic adventures. Today, optional excursions offer walking tours, live music, museums, and historic sites. You may choose an excursion to the 18th century Fortress of Louisbourg National Historic Site, the largest fortified city outside of Europe, as costumed actors reenact this life during this era.

HALIFAX:

Today, admire the rugged coastline that surrounds Halifax, home to the world’s second-largest natural harbor and renowned for its vast, deep port. This beautifully preserved capital of Nova Scotia, founded in 1749, offers a rich blend of history and maritime charm. Consider a visit to the Maritime Museum of the Atlantic to delve into Halifax’s storied seafaring past; or make your way to the 18thcentury Citadel National Historic Site, where you’ll find sweeping city views and the iconic Old Town Clock—one of Halifax’s most cherished landmarks. Another option is visiting Peggy’s Cove, a quintessential East Coast experience and home to one of the most photographed lighthouses in the region.
